NF vs Eminem: Who is the Better Artist?

Eminem is a world famous rapper who released his debut album Infinite in 1996 and

later released Slim Shady in 1999. Since then he has made a name for himself with his rap flow and speed, and he has also disses other rappers and celebrities in many of his songs. He continued to diss other artists and celebrities in “My Name is” , “The Real Slim Shady,” and “Without me.” In 2015 he was compared to upcoming rapper, NF.

NF is a rapper who came from a big christian rapping background. He later made the move to strictly rap music, straying away from his religious roots. His first album was Moments in 2010, which later in 2012 led to him performing for “Xist Music” which is a christian record label. NF has had songs peak in the top ten

billboard five times and top twenty, twelve times. At the time he was being compared to Eminem since they both can rap the same flow and are the best at rapping at a fast pace. There are other rappers who are good at rapping as fast as them such as Joyner Lucas, Token, Logic, and Lil Dicky but they cannot keep up with NF or Eminem.

In 2018, Eminem dropped an unexpected album dissing more rappers and critiques. In one of his songs “The Ringer” most people say he mentioned NF in a verse saying that he was just trying to be another ‘Eminem’ He even mocked the way NF does not use profanity in his music and used his name in a clever way by saying “an effing,” and if said slowly it sounds like “NFing.” It has yet to be officially declared whether it is was a diss.
